Financial Management
One of CFP’s strengths is financial management. CFP
provides peer organizations a wide range of support
including help with securing grants and contracts,
sharing payroll and insurance solutions, identifying
program facilities, use of CFP fiscal staff, and strategic
consultation.

What is an example of an organization that
CFP has supported?
14
An example of CFP’s social enterprise is Roxbury
Youthworks (RYI). RYI receives financial management
consulting from CFP, including a part time Chief Financial
Officer. Our IT solutions have transformed the role of
technology at RYI and how it benefits the clients.
